I want to try my hand at silhouette shooting with the cz. I see that max weight allowed is 8.5 lbs and cz alone weighs 7.5. Is there a decent 1 lb scope available, or is there a good way to reduce weight of the gun without spending a lot?
 
If you're talking NRA, Small bore Hunting class, yes that's 8.5lbs, but I don't believe the MTR would be in the Hunter class because it's not a "hunting" class stock and the barrel is not tapered. It will however make Standard class and the weight restrictions there is 10lb 2 oz, which can pretty much fit most all scopes you want to use.
 
Assuming you're talking NRA rules...

I've highlighted in yellow where the MTR falls under the standard silhouette rifle and in pink where it fails under hunter (aside from making weight). You're good to use it as a standard silhouette class rifle and have 10# 2oz to work with.

Thanks for the reply. I am actually shooting small bore as it is .22rf. I was assuming hunter class which is 8 1/2 lbs, but you bring up a good point that I can shoot standard and easily make weight. That seems like the easiest solution and is how I will proceed. Thanks again
 
Yeah the small bore rules, follow the high power rules, except for High power is allowed 9 lbs in hunter class and 8.5lbs in smallbore. Check out the section 3.2 & 3.2.1 right above the High Power descriptions.

It just say's identical to High Power rules, which is why I posted those

only other rule you need to worry about is standard velocity ammo, not High Velocity. Most clubs will post 1100 fps or less ammo. They don't want their silhouettes dented up. Good news is that MTR likes most ammo in the 1070-1080 range typically, and most match ammo is under 1100 anyhow.
